Ruby on Rails | Screencasts | Download | Documentation | Weblog | Community | Source

Ticket #6326: 6326-test.html

File 6326-test.html, 1.1 kB (added by kruse, 1 year ago)

HTML to test "hideous hack". Works from "test" folder.

Line 
1 <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
2 <html xmlns="http://www.w3.org/1999/xhtml" lang="en" xml:lang="en">
3   <head>
4     <title>Prototype #6326</title>
5     <script type="text/javascript" src="../dist/prototype.js"></script>
6   </head>
7   <body>
8     <form id="myForm" action="?">
9       <div>
10         <select id="mySelect" name="select" size="1">
11           <option>foo</option>
12           <option>bar</option>
13           <option>cad</option>
14           <option>doe</option>
15           <option>eik</option>
16           <option>gah</option>
17         </select>
18         | <span id="output1"></span>
19         | <span id="output2"></span>
20       </div>
21     </form>
22     <script type="text/javascript">
23       var observer1 = new Form.Element.Observer('mySelect', 0.1, function(element, value) {
24         $('output1').innerHTML = ("Select has changed value to '" + value + "'");
25       });
26       var observer2 = new Form.Observer('myForm', 0.1, function(form, value) {
27         $('output2').innerHTML = ("Form has changed value to '" + value + "'");
28       });
29     </script>
30   </body>
31 </html>